Dysam the star among stars in E-Leagues

The Freeman

CEBU, Philippines — Franz Dionne Dysam of two-time defending champion Convergys Converters came out the best among the rest after he fired a tournament record 68 points to power Team B to a 124-79 blowout of Team A in the All-Star Game of the Tanduay Athletics CSCC E-Leagues for Basketball Season 13 last Saturday at the City Sports Club-Cebu gym.

It was a double celebration for the red-hot Dysam as he also topped the 3-point shootout with 14 points.

Dysam, who also had five steals and two rebounds, was backed up Pol Alfeche of the Wipro Tigers with 16 points and four rebounds. They were seriously threatened only once after cruising to a hot 32-20 start.

Team A pulled within just two points after three quarters, 63-65, but Team B detonated a devastating 59-16 bomb at the endgame to pulverize its hapless foes into smithereens.

Achie Batua had 24 points and seven rebounds, Roberto Castro Jr. of the Contact Solutions Flying Lemurs scattered 13 points, six rebounds and four blocks while Joirene Salcedo of the Supportsave Dragons scored 10 in a losing effort for Team A.

Meanwhile, Clarence Torre of Accenture won the Skills Challenge after completing the task with the fastest time of 23.02 seconds, while Jhoniel Geraldizo and Paul Sanchez of the Sykes Pioneers lorded it over the 2-ball competition with 41 points. (FREEMAN)
